HomePeopleImran Ahmed

IA

Imran Ahmed

South Delhi, Delhi, India

About

Imran Ahmed, director with Ellora Infratech Private Limited, is registered with the Ministry of Corporate Affairs (MCA), bearing DIN 03118029. He is an Indian staying in South Delhi, Delhi, India.
Imran Ahmed is currently associated with 6 Companies and is director with Ellora Co

  • 6

    Active Appointment
  • 1

    Previous Appointment
  • 7

    Total

Current Companies

Previous Companies